diff options
author | Szymon Kłos <szymon.klos@collabora.com> | 2021-06-29 12:34:18 +0200 |
---|---|---|
committer | Szymon Kłos <szymon.klos@collabora.com> | 2021-07-29 14:38:03 +0200 |
commit | 962b6307da5d1248481bf9efa534a7bbd37f3a41 (patch) | |
tree | af2675dba9167bb73f7db8ba5dc9408f043e10d4 | |
parent | 56e8d9dbbfb1915e8599f7b1bb24ba502e862198 (diff) |
jsdialog: use original container type for popups
Change-Id: I6cffa33d7bfbc9087b8fff08b993c2a87b8811c2
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/118080
Tested-by: Jenkins CollaboraOffice <jenkinscollaboraoffice@gmail.com>
Reviewed-by: Szymon Kłos <szymon.klos@collabora.com>
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/119659
Tested-by: Jenkins
-rw-r--r-- | vcl/jsdialog/jsdialogbuilder.cxx |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/vcl/jsdialog/jsdialogbuilder.cxx b/vcl/jsdialog/jsdialogbuilder.cxx index e250dcfe875e..db1e08173996 100644 --- a/vcl/jsdialog/jsdialogbuilder.cxx +++ b/vcl/jsdialog/jsdialogbuilder.cxx @@ -226,7 +226,13 @@ JSDialogNotifyIdle::generatePopupMessage(VclPtr<vcl::Window> pWindow, OUString s if (!pWindow->GetParentWithLOKNotifier()) return aJsonWriter; - pWindow->DumpAsPropertyTree(*aJsonWriter); + { + auto aChildren = aJsonWriter->startArray("children"); + { + auto aStruct = aJsonWriter->startStruct(); + pWindow->DumpAsPropertyTree(*aJsonWriter); + } + } aJsonWriter->put("jsontype", "dialog"); aJsonWriter->put("type", "modalpopup"); |